Uploaded image for project: 'MariaDB Server'
  1. MariaDB Server
  2. MDEV-31542

Add multi-tenancy catalogs to MariaDB

Details

    • New Feature
    • Status: Stalled (View Workflow)
    • Critical
    • Resolution: Unresolved
    • 12.1
    • Server
    • None

    Description

      Add multi-tenancy catalogs to MariaDB

      This is a container for all task related to MariaDB catalogs.

      A detailed description of the task can be found at:
      https://mariadb.com/kb/en/catalogs-overview/

      Attachments

        Issue Links

          1.
          Add support for catalogs to spider Technical task Open Yuchen Pei
          2.
          Make create/drop catalog atomic Technical task Open Michael Widenius
          3.
          Enhance replication for catalogs Technical task Open Kristian Nielsen
          4.
          Update mtr test using select @@datadir to use MARIADB_DATADIR Technical task Closed Michael Widenius
          5.
          Add system_variables to SQL_CATALOG Technical task Open Michael Widenius
          6.
          Add events per catalog Technical task Open Oleksandr Byelkin
          7.
          Move some global variables to SQL_CATALOG Technical task Open Michael Widenius
          8.
          Create a UDF to create Catalogs Technical task Closed Andrew Hutchings (Inactive)
          9.
          Add support for catalogs to mariabackup Technical task Open Sergei Golubchik
          10.
          Improve mysql-test-run for catalogs Technical task Open Michael Widenius
          11.
          Upgrade MariaDB clients with --catalog Technical task Stalled Rucha Deodhar
          12.
          Add support for catalogs to rocksdb Technical task In Review Michael Widenius
          13.
          Add support for catalogs to Federatedx Technical task Closed Michael Widenius
          14.
          Catalogs feature request: create user with catalog Technical task Open Unassigned
          15.
          Add catalog support to FLUSH TABLES Technical task In Progress Dmitry Shulga
          16.
          Add support for catalogs to performance schema Technical task Open Sergei Golubchik
          17.
          Add support for catalogs to mroonga Technical task Closed Michael Widenius
          18.
          Ensure that catalog->cs is propagated to database->cs Technical task Open Unassigned
          19.
          Catalogs: DROP CATALOG should have a FORCE option Technical task Closed Michael Widenius
          20.
          Add functionality to mariadb-admin to manipulate catalogs Technical task Open Unassigned
          21.
          Add support for catalogs to "ignore_db_dirs" Technical task Open Unassigned
          22.
          Add privileges to catalogs Technical task Stalled Vicențiu Ciorbaru
          23.
          Add support for catalogs to connect engine Technical task Closed Michael Widenius
          24.
          DROP CATALOG should drop all included tables Technical task Closed Unassigned
          25.
          Add catalog specific tmpdir Technical task Open Unassigned
          26.
          Catalogs and logging Technical task Open Michael Widenius
          27.
          InnoDB and catalogs Technical task Stalled Michael Widenius
          28.
          create and drop catalogs inside MariaDB Server Technical task Closed Michael Widenius

          Activity

            RickKukiela Rick Kukiela added a comment -

            I just want to say this addition sounds amazing and is exactly what I need for a new Multi-Tenant application I'm working on. Here's to hoping it gets implemented sooner than later! Good luck team!

            RickKukiela Rick Kukiela added a comment - I just want to say this addition sounds amazing and is exactly what I need for a new Multi-Tenant application I'm working on. Here's to hoping it gets implemented sooner than later! Good luck team!

            We will provide code drops to sponsors in December and target to have something to show by end of January

            monty Michael Widenius added a comment - We will provide code drops to sponsors in December and target to have something to show by end of January

            People

              monty Michael Widenius
              monty Michael Widenius
              Votes:
              3 Vote for this issue
              Watchers:
              14 Start watching this issue

              Dates

                Created:
                Updated:

                Git Integration

                  Error rendering 'com.xiplink.jira.git.jira_git_plugin:git-issue-webpanel'. Please contact your Jira administrators.